Last updated: 2024 Jun 14Morning
Start your day with a visit to the Holzkirchen Farmers Market. Here, you can find fresh produce, delicious baked goods, and local crafts.
Afternoon
After the market, take a hike in the nearby Bavarian Alps. The Holzkirchen area is known for its beautiful scenery and hiking trails.
Morning
Visit the Kloster Reutberg, a former monastery that dates back to the 11th century. Take a tour of the historic buildings and enjoy the beautiful gardens.
Afternoon
Head to the nearby Tegernsee Lake for some water activities. Rent a boat or paddleboard and enjoy the stunning views of the surrounding mountains.
Morning
Take a day trip to Munich, which is only about a 30-minute train ride from Holzkirchen. Visit the famous Marienplatz, the historic Frauenkirche, and the Viktualienmarkt.
Afternoon
Check out the Deutsches Museum, the largest science museum in the world. Here, you can learn about everything from space travel to renewable energy.
Morning
Visit the Kutschenmuseum Holzkirchen, a museum dedicated to the history of horse-drawn carriages.
Afternoon
Take a bike tour of the local countryside. Rent a bike and explore the scenic routes around Holzkirchen.
Morning
Visit the Franz Marc Museum in nearby Kochel am See. This museum is dedicated to the works of the famous German painter, Franz Marc.
Afternoon
Take a scenic drive through the Bavarian countryside. Stop at some of the small towns along the way and enjoy the local architecture, shops, and cafes.
